> Or did you compare things like the speed of rm -rf on a large
> directory tree without recognizing, that FreeBSD doesn't do
> asynchronous I/O to a file system as default ?!
> 
> Please facts here.

Sure.  No problem. Repeat the test ten times.  For five of them,
switch the machine off halfway through.  Verify that the last file
it said it removed was in fact the same or only one file away from
the last file actually removed.

Who else has screwed up deleteing, and hit the power to save their
bacon?  I'm not proud: I admit doing it.
